Violent New Breed - Bad Reputation Album Review

Band: Violent New Breed 

Name: Bad Reputation 

Genre: Rock/Metal

Release: 25/10/2019


About the band

Formed in 2015 in Las Vegas, Nevada violent new breed is the creation of ex Escape the fate and Falling in reverse bassist Max Green, they released their debut album Bad Reputation in 2019.

1572068575797466-0.jpg





Bad reputation is a 12 song album, the opening song bury me is a certainly the heaviest on the record showing Sean Russels vocal talent added to that a feature from ex Killswitch Engage vocalist Howard Jones who just makes the track better.


The review

The album isn’t all heavy however as the songs Pretend, Waste and Through it all are slower, they show the amazing range the band are capable of playing, the guitars courtesy of Sean and Shawn are amazing, Seans vocals really suit the style hes playing, Max has been bassist for a couple bands and it really shows here hes been doing it a while, Drummer Charlie is really good and his drumming really ties the album together.




The band haven’t been around long and there’s always room to improve but i can say i Genuinely loved this record and cant wait to hear what comes next.
